Is CD3 found on dendritic cells?
Overview of human dendritic cell lineages In humans, all DCs express high levels of MHC class II (HLA-DR) and lack typical lineage markers CD3 (T cell), CD19/20 (B cell) and CD56 (natural killer cell).
Do dendritic cells express CD86?
Mature dendritic cells (mDCs) express high levels of the co-stimulatory molecules CD80 and CD86, which provide the signal that is required for triggering T cell activation, expansion and differentiation via interaction with CD28 (6).
Are dendritic cells derived from monocytes?
Monocyte-derived Dendritic cells (Mo-DC) are a distinct DC subset, involved in inflammation and infection, they originate from monocytes upon stimulation in the circulation and their activation and function may vary in autoimmune diseases.
Are dendritic cells CD11b +?
Dendritic Cells in Nonlymphoid Tissues cDCs represent 1–5% of tissue cells depending on the organ and consist of two major subsets: CD103+CD11b− and CD11b+ cDCs.

What is CD80 a marker for?
CD80 has a crucial role in modulating T-cell immune function as a checkpoint protein at the immunological synapse. CD80 is the ligand for the proteins CD28 (for autoregulation and intercellular association) and CTLA-4 (for attenuation of regulation and cellular disassociation) found on the surface of T-cells.
What is the difference between monocytes and dendritic cells?
Monocytes and macrophages are critical effectors and regulators of inflammation and the innate immune response, the immediate arm of the immune system. Dendritic cells initiate and regulate the highly pathogen-specific adaptive immune responses and are central to the development of immunologic memory and tolerance.

What are the alternative markers for FDC markers in HIV infection?
Several alternative FDC markers have been described, including CNA.42, cystatin A/acid cysteine proteinase inhibitor (ACPI, involved in antigen presentation), and fascin (an actin binding protein).
